NIX v. UNITED STATES

No. 10310.

131 F.2d 857 (1942)

NIX v. UNITED STATES.

Circuit Court of Appeals, Fifth Circuit.

Rehearing Denied December 23, 1942.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

No appearance for appellant.

Clyde O. Eastus, U. S. Atty., of Fort Worth, Tex., for appellee.

Before SIBLEY and McCORD, Circuit Judges, and DAWKINS, District Judge.


PER CURIAM.

The appellant was convicted June 21, 1937, and sentenced to pay a fine of $10,000 and to serve ten years in the penitentiary, and the execution of the imprisonment sentence was suspended and appellant put on probation. On April 23, 1942, his probation was revoked and the imprisonment sentence was reduced to two years.
